Michael McGrath, the Minister for Finance, is bringing a memo to cabinet this week about setting up a new long-term national reserve fund to hold the corporation tax windfall.
He is going to ask ministers at the cabinet meeting on Tuesday for approval to publish a policy paper on the new long-term fund which will be used to pay for the higher pension, health costs and homecare costs of a rapidly ageing population.
